一種可變指令集微處理器及其實現(xiàn)方法
基本信息
申請?zhí)?/td> | CN201510449099.8 | 申請日 | - |
公開(公告)號 | CN104991759B | 公開(公告)日 | 2018-01-16 |
申請公布號 | CN104991759B | 申請公布日 | 2018-01-16 |
分類號 | G06F9/38 | 分類 | 計算;推算;計數(shù); |
發(fā)明人 | 周海林 | 申請(專利權)人 | 浙江曲速科技有限公司 |
代理機構 | 成都金英專利代理事務所(普通合伙) | 代理人 | 成都騰悅科技有限公司;成都常明信息技術有限公司;曾歡 |
地址 | 610000 四川省成都市高新區(qū)府城大道西段399號9棟13層6號 | ||
法律狀態(tài) | - |
摘要
摘要 | 本發(fā)明公開了一種可變指令集微處理器及其實現(xiàn)方法,寄存器命名如下:變指地址寄存器,用于存放可變指令集地址;變指號寄存器,用于存放可變指令集號碼,該寄存器的值從0開始,每當處理器可變指令集寄存器的值改變一次,該寄存器的值增加1;變指使能寄存器:當該寄存器的值被置位,處理器使用線程或者任務規(guī)定的可變指令集;當該寄存器被復位,處理器使用處理器自身的指令集;可變指令集寄存器儲存程序可變指令集對應處理器指令集的關系;變指號清除指令:當程序使用該指令后,處理器會清除可變指令集號碼對應的可變指令集地址。本發(fā)明采用可變指令集微處理器,可以避免逆向破解程序破解處理器的指令,從而防止惡意軟件的攻擊,提高數(shù)據(jù)安全性。 |
